On determinants involving $(\frac{j^2-k^2}p)$ and $(\frac{jk}p)$
Deyi Chen, Zhi-Wei Sun

TL;DR
This paper investigates determinants involving Legendre symbols of quadratic expressions modulo an odd prime, revealing conditions under which these determinants are independent of certain parameters and exploring their properties.
Contribution
It introduces new results on determinants involving Legendre symbols, including conditions for independence from parameters and explicit evaluations for specific cases.
Findings
Determinant independence from parameter w when p ≡ 3 mod 4 and δ=0
Explicit evaluation of determinants for certain primes
New insights into Legendre symbol-based determinants
